Handover Note — From Director I. Marche to Director P. Sollen

Re: closure of the Dunnavar satellite office. Lease terminates in fourteen weeks; exit fee already accrued. Three staff relocate to Brettholm; severance applies to one role. Finance should track the decommissioning budget under the Quillmarsh cost code. Outstanding considerations are captured in the note below.

management briefing: Headcount on the Silok team goes from 44 to 77 by the end of May. Gross margin on Silok came in at 63 percent against a plan of 30 percent.

## Paritywatch — Limits & Quotas

Paritywatch scrapes partner rate feeds for the Seabright hotel group and flags mismatches. Crawls are capped per partner per hour; breaching a cap pauses that partner, not the fleet. Backlog over threshold pages on-call. Do not raise caps mid-incident — partners throttle us hard. The enforced limits are as follows.

tuning constants:
RATE_LIMITS = {
    "zorael": 10,
    "oliix": 1,
    "holix": 2,
    "quenix": 10,
}

TICKET-4182: Vault lockout blocking checkout load tests

The Brindlecart load-test suite cannot fetch payment-sandbox credentials because the Quillsafe vault sealed itself after three failed unseal attempts during last night's run. Future maintainers: do not retry unseal more than twice; the lockout window doubles each time. Restore access using the recovery flow in the Quillsafe console, then resume the checkout soak test. The passphrase to unseal is below.

vault phrase of fafop-hahop = ralys-kasion-normir-belix-silys-fendor